PZZ132 East Entrance U.s. Waters Strait Of Juan De Fuca- 859 Am Pdt Mon Apr 29 2024
.small craft advisory in effect from 1 pm pdt this afternoon through this evening...
Today..W wind to 10 kt rising to 10 to 20 kt in the afternoon. Wind waves 1 ft or less building to 1 to 3 ft in the afternoon.
Tonight..W wind 15 to 25 kt becoming S 10 to 20 kt after midnight. Wind waves 1 to 3 ft.
Tue..SE wind 5 to 15 kt becoming W to 10 kt in the afternoon. Wind waves 1 ft or less.
Tue night..W wind 10 to 20 kt rising to 15 to 25 kt after midnight. Wind waves 2 to 4 ft.
Wed..SW wind 10 to 20 kt becoming S 5 to 15 kt in the afternoon. Wind waves 1 to 3 ft.
Wed night..SW wind to 10 kt becoming 5 to 15 kt after midnight. Wind waves 2 ft or less.
Thu..SE wind 5 to 15 kt becoming nw to 10 kt. Wind waves 2 ft or less.
Fri..E wind to 10 kt. Wind waves 1 ft or less.

Synopsis for the northern and central washington coastal and inland waters..A weak surface low will pass across the southern offshore waters this morning with rough seas and breezy conditions continuing. Another weak surface low will cross the area waters on Tuesday. High pressure will build across the region Tuesday and Wednesday before yet another weak surface low and attendant cold front move across the region Wednesday night into Thursday.
